A polyhedron has 8 vertices and 14 edges. How many faces must it have?

we know that
The Euler's formula state that,
the number of vertices, minus the number of edges, plus the number of faces, is equal to two
V - E + F = 2
clear F
F=2-V+E
in this problem
V=8
E=14
F=?
so
F=2-8+14
F=8

the answer is
8 faces
